KRS 121.250: Political issues committee -- Contributions and expenditures from foreign

national prohibited -- Independent expenditures -- Certification, reporting,

and recordkeeping requirements.

(1) Upon registering a political issues committee, the trea surer shall file an

accompanying certification that no preliminary activity was directly or indirectly

funded by a foreign national.

(2) After a political issues committee has been registered, the committee shall not

knowingly or willfully receive, solicit , or accept contributions or expenditures that

are directly or indirectly funded by a foreign national.

(3) A political issues committee shall affirm in its report that it has not knowingly or

willfully received, solicited, or accepted contributions or exp enditures from a

foreign national.

(4) Any person who makes an independent expenditure in support or opposition of a

ballot measure shall keep records of any contribution or independent expenditure

and retain those records for six (6) years following the d ate the contribution or

expenditure was made.

(5) A political issues committee that receives a contribution or makes expenditures

shall keep records of any contribution received or expenditure made and retain

those records for six (6) years following the d ate the contribution was received or

the expenditure was made.
